Printed on\nBambu Lab X1C, 0.2mm layer height, no annealing. 1kg drop weight.\nVideo at 12.5% real-time speed.\u003c\/em\u003e\u003c\/p\u003e\n\n\u003ch3\u003eABS-Level Heat Resistance — Without ABS's Printing Complexity\u003c\/h3\u003e\n\u003cp\u003e\n  Bone White Tough Pro PLA+ resists heat deformation significantly\n  better than standard PLA+ even without annealing — performing\n  reliably in environments including Arizona desert summer heat\n  conditions where standard PLA+ would deform. For parts that\n  need to maintain their geometry under sustained thermal load —\n  automotive interior components, outdoor architectural models,\n  and wearables that see body heat plus environmental exposure —\n  Tough Pro PLA+ provides ABS-level thermal stability without\n  requiring an enclosure, without fumes, and without the warping\n  and bed adhesion issues that make ABS difficult to work with.\n  Annealing after printing pushes heat resistance further,\n  though with 1–2% dimensional shrinkage to account for.\n\u003c\/p\u003e\n\n\u003cvideo style=\"width:100%;aspect-ratio:16\/9;\" src=\"https:\/\/cdn.shopify.com\/videos\/c\/o\/v\/01e457bd129f40cba5d3cfe874735c5d.mp4\" autoplay loop muted playsinline controls\u003e\n\u003c\/video\u003e\n\u003cp\u003e\u003cem\u003eHeat resistance comparison: annealed Tough Pro PLA+ (back) vs\nunannealed Tough Pro PLA+ (center) vs Standard PLA+ (front).\u003c\/em\u003e\u003c\/p\u003e\n\n\u003ch3\u003eNatureWorks Ingeo 3D870 — Third-Generation Industrial PLA Resin\u003c\/h3\u003e\n\u003cp\u003e\n  Tough Pro PLA+ uses \u003cstrong\u003eNatureWorks Ingeo 3D870\u003c\/strong\u003e, a\n  purpose-engineered third-generation PLA resin formulated\n  specifically for high-impact, high-heat 3D printing applications.\n  Unlike the general-purpose Ingeo 4043D used in standard PLA\n  filaments, 3D870 is optimized for toughness — its molecular\n  structure absorbs impact energy rather than propagating cracks.\n  It's sustainably sourced bio-plastic with NatureWorks'\n  documented eco-profile, manufactured in the USA, and carries\n  a \u003cstrong\u003e±0.02mm diameter tolerance\u003c\/strong\u003e maintained by\n  real-time multi-axis laser measurement during production.\n\u003c\/p\u003e\n\n\u003ch3\u003ePrint Settings\u003c\/h3\u003e\n\u003ctable\u003e\n  \u003ctbody\u003e\n    \u003ctr\u003e\n\u003ctd\u003e\u003cstrong\u003eFilament diameter\u003c\/strong\u003e\u003c\/td\u003e\n\u003ctd\u003e1.75mm\u003c\/td\u003e\n\u003c\/tr\u003e\n    \u003ctr\u003e\n\u003ctd\u003e\u003cstrong\u003eColor\u003c\/strong\u003e\u003c\/td\u003e\n\u003ctd\u003eBone White — #F3E2C7 \/ Pantone® P 8-1 U\u003c\/td\u003e\n\u003c\/tr\u003e\n    \u003ctr\u003e\n\u003ctd\u003e\u003cstrong\u003eDiameter tolerance\u003c\/strong\u003e\u003c\/td\u003e\n\u003ctd\u003e±0.02mm\u003c\/td\u003e\n\u003c\/tr\u003e\n    \u003ctr\u003e\n\u003ctd\u003e\u003cstrong\u003eHotend temperature\u003c\/strong\u003e\u003c\/td\u003e\n\u003ctd\u003e220–250°C (start at 230°C)\u003c\/td\u003e\n\u003c\/tr\u003e\n    \u003ctr\u003e\n\u003ctd\u003e\u003cstrong\u003eBed temperature\u003c\/strong\u003e\u003c\/td\u003e\n\u003ctd\u003e0–60°C\u003c\/td\u003e\n\u003c\/tr\u003e\n    \u003ctr\u003e\n\u003ctd\u003e\u003cstrong\u003eRecommended print speed\u003c\/strong\u003e\u003c\/td\u003e\n\u003ctd\u003e60–250 mm\/s\u003c\/td\u003e\n\u003c\/tr\u003e\n    \u003ctr\u003e\n\u003ctd\u003e\u003cstrong\u003eCompatible bed surfaces\u003c\/strong\u003e\u003c\/td\u003e\n\u003ctd\u003ePEI, heated bare glass, blue painters tape, BuildTak, WhamBam\u003c\/td\u003e\n\u003c\/tr\u003e\n    \u003ctr\u003e\n\u003ctd\u003e\u003cstrong\u003eAnnealing (optional)\u003c\/strong\u003e\u003c\/td\u003e\n\u003ctd\u003eOven or filament dryer — constrain in gypsum or salt flour to minimize warping.
